Dana is a book coach, ghostwriter, and editor who helps authors turn their vision into a polished, publisher-ready manuscript. Her passion is brainstorming with clients to ensure that the strongest and most unique aspects of their story make it onto the page. Dana has worked across several genres, including memoirs; health/wellness; business and legal matters; science fiction/fantasy; romance and crime. Most of her projects, however, fall along the spiritual spectrum, helping mediums, healers, and other change-makers share their messages of transformation and hope with the world. Dana is also an intuitive, an ability she finds essential in capturing the voices of her clients. Before pursuing her writing full-time, Dana served as a lobbyist on behalf of the Arizona Coalition Against Domestic Violence and as the Manager of PR/Communications for The New York Women’s Foundation. Dana has a B.A. in English from Southern Connecticut University and a Juris Doctor from New York Law School. She lives in New York City.
